#be1353 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be1353 is composed of 74.5% red, 7.5%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90% magenta, 56.3%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 41%. #be1353 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26a6 with #7d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#be1353
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0105 is the darkest color, while #fef9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#be1353
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6367 is the less saturated color, while #ce034f is the most saturated one.
